Output 77fee58f1705a701bf25d72eb9fdb08e5a66c77558f64abfca235dc9bd0ed42e:1333

value
3918296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a70017c6b7effee8566e8d7da967be64d6a6c023 OP_EQUAL
address
MP8BBvFn56sLhfp3stWgJvKphqTn4Stcb5
transaction
77fee58f1705a701bf25d72eb9fdb08e5a66c77558f64abfca235dc9bd0ed42e
spent
true